Job Description Summary:

The Head of Strategy is responsible for defining, planning and operationalizing the vision and strategy for the GE Healthcare EMEA region.

This involves identifying, evaluating and prioritizing growth opportunities across the region, including geographic expansion, go to market strategy enhancement, new solution introduction, and business model innovation.

As well as building the long term strategy, the Head of Strategy will lead the activation of the strategy through the establishment of growth programs and initiatives that will be driven in partnership with the Segment, Partnerships & Solutions and Zone teams.

The Head of Strategy will also lead the long term strategy (LTS) process for the business, linking closely with the global segment teams to drive alignment around market trends & share performance, competitive insights and opportunities for investment.

The Head of Strategy is a pivotal role within the EMEA leadership team, requiring a mature and senior profile with strong leadership and influencing skills, clear thinking and an ability to solve multi-dimensional problems.

Roles and Responsibilities

  • Identify mid/long term (35 years) market, clinical, customer and competitive trends, within the EMEA region that will influence the commercial strategy for GE HealthCare and provide guidance & prioritization on how to prepare for / preempt trends
  • Define long term growth strategy to enable accelerated business growth, based on geographical expansion, go to market strategy enhancement, business model innovation and new solution development and introduction
  • Establish and drive growth programs across the region to activate and operationalize the strategy, in partnership with Segment, Zone and Solutions teams.
  • Support the development of the commercial strategy for EMEA region, including the GTM strategies and broader value propositions for customer segments (e.g. academia); define segmentation factors for Market and Customer Analytics team
  • Provide guidance and information to support forecasts on the healthcare landscape including policy and the reimbursement environment developments
  • Advise on the commercial prioritization of product and service portfolio within EMEA and collaborate with Segments on identifying portfolio priorities for EMEA
  • Maintain deep understanding of breadth of offerings / services within EMEA that can be used to support different customer segments
  • Build and maintain guidance for each large customer segment that include proposed GTM strategy, value prop, personas, deployment guidance and target accounts; team to reassess proposed guidance on a yearly basis and ensure they are in alignment with marketing efforts
  • Identify outofthebox, innovative solutions and services that could help drive competitive advantage in the EMEA market (e.g., developing business case for pursuing new business models)
  • Identify codevelopment opportunities for strategic alliances / M&A opportunities
  • Work with leadership to prioritize innovative solutions to be piloted and pursued by EMEA
  • Own framework for KOL and thought leadership objectives and programs
  • Lead the strategic insights and forecasting team
